Mesquite was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their fourth straight loss. They were two points away from ending the streak, but they lost a 74-72 heartbreaker at the hands of the Carl Hayden Community Falcons. The Wildcats were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Falcons ap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in December of 2023.
Loss or not, Mesquite got some senior leadership from Kobe Bradley and Marcus Ward. Bradley went 6 for 11 from beyond the arc on his way to 22 points, while Ward went 7 of 11 on his way to 16 points and seven assists. The team also got some help courtesy of Crew Jorde, who posted seven points and three steals.
Mesquite's defeat dropped their record down to 6-8. As for Carl Hayden Community,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 10-3.
Mesquite will head out to square off against Saguaro at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day. One thing working in Saguaro's favor is that they have posted at least 55 points in their last five contests. As for Carl Hayden Community, they will welcome Alhambra at 6:30 p.m. on Thursday.
